Discover the highlights of Oxford on this walking tour! Ascend Carfax Tower, a famous bell tower, for breathtaking views of the city. Marvel at the mythical center of Oxford, where you’ll find world-class universities and colleges. Visit the University of Oxford, the oldest British university, and immerse yourself in its vibrant cultural scene. Explore the prestigious Bodleian Library, home to ancient books and manuscripts. And don’t miss the Bridge of Sighs, a city landmark that resembles its namesake in Venice, Italy. With so much to see and do, this walking tour is the perfect introduction to Oxford’s rich history and cultural heritage.
